Brynsadler comes out at 54/100 on the 7 categories we can score here. Broadband is where Brynsadler most outperforms the national norm: 87/100 against a median of 60/100 across UK towns. No other settlement in the CF72 postcode district scores higher. Brynsadler leads all 9.

Against the wider CF72 district average of 45/100, that is 9 points above. On broadband specifically, Brynsadler sits 32 points above the CF72 district figure of 55/100. Safety (95) also clears 80/100. The same breakdown for the wider area is on the CF72 postcode district.

House Prices

Not enough recent sales

Fewer than 10 sales were recorded in Brynsadler in the last 12 months, which isn't enough for a reliable median. Smaller villages often fall below this in any given year. Figures come from HM Land Registry Price Paid data and are updated monthly, so this may fill in later.
